Skip to content

Commit 0964c45

Browse files
committed
removed HF version limit
-removed HF Transformers limit <=4.47.1 -updated test.yml
1 parent 52533aa commit 0964c45

File tree

2 files changed

+12
-3
lines changed

2 files changed

+12
-3
lines changed

.github/workflows/test.yml

Lines changed: 11 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-17,38 +17,47 @@ jobs:
1717
pytorch-version: 1.10.1
1818
numpy-requirement: "'numpy<2'"
1919
tokenizers-requirement: "'tokenizers<=0.20.3'"
20+
transformers-requirement: "'transformers<=4.46.3'"
2021
- python-version: '3.8'
2122
pytorch-version: 1.13.1
2223
numpy-requirement: "'numpy<2'"
2324
tokenizers-requirement: "'tokenizers<=0.20.3'"
25+
transformers-requirement: "'transformers<=4.46.3'"
2426
- python-version: '3.8'
2527
pytorch-version: 2.0.1
2628
numpy-requirement: "'numpy<2'"
2729
tokenizers-requirement: "'tokenizers<=0.20.3'"
30+
transformers-requirement: "'transformers<=4.46.3'"
2831
- python-version: '3.9'
29-
pytorch-version: 2.1.2
32+
pytorch-version: 2.2.2
3033
numpy-requirement: "'numpy<2'"
3134
tokenizers-requirement: "'tokenizers'"
35+
transformers-requirement: "'transformers'"
3236
- python-version: '3.10'
3337
pytorch-version: 2.2.2
3438
numpy-requirement: "'numpy<2'"
3539
tokenizers-requirement: "'tokenizers'"
40+
transformers-requirement: "'transformers'"
3641
- python-version: '3.11'
3742
pytorch-version: 2.3.1
3843
numpy-requirement: "'numpy'"
3944
tokenizers-requirement: "'tokenizers'"
45+
transformers-requirement: "'transformers'"
4046
- python-version: '3.12'
4147
pytorch-version: 2.4.1
4248
numpy-requirement: "'numpy'"
4349
tokenizers-requirement: "'tokenizers'"
50+
transformers-requirement: "'transformers'"
4451
- python-version: '3.12'
4552
pytorch-version: 2.5.0
4653
numpy-requirement: "'numpy'"
4754
tokenizers-requirement: "'tokenizers'"
55+
transformers-requirement: "'transformers'"
4856
- python-version: '3.12'
4957
pytorch-version: 2.6.0
5058
numpy-requirement: "'numpy'"
5159
tokenizers-requirement: "'tokenizers'"
60+
transformers-requirement: "'transformers'"
5261
steps:
5362
- uses: conda-incubator/setup-miniconda@v3
5463
- run: conda install -n test ffmpeg python=${{ matrix.python-version }}
@@ -63,7 +72,7 @@ jobs:
6372
- run: python test/test_transcribe.py load_faster_whisper
6473
- run: python test/test_align.py load_faster_whisper
6574
- run: python test/test_refine.py load_faster_whisper
66-
- run: pip3 install .["hf"]
75+
- run: pip3 install .["hf"] ${{ matrix.transformers-requirement }}
6776
- run: python test/test_transcribe.py load_hf_whisper
6877
- run: python test/test_align.py load_hf_whisper
6978
- run: python test/test_refine.py load_hf_whisper

setup.py

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-35,7 +35,7 @@ def read_me() -> str:
3535
"faster-whisper"
3636
],
3737
"hf": [
38-
"transformers>=4.23.0,<=4.47.1",
38+
"transformers>=4.23.0",
3939
"optimum",
4040
"accelerate"
4141
],

0 commit comments

Comments
 (0)